在这个数字化时代,拥有一个个人博客不仅可以展示你的才华,还能帮助你建立个人品牌。而学会Web大前端技术,是打造个人博客的第一步。下面,我将为你分享一些轻松入门的教程,帮助你快速掌握Web大前端技术,并打造出属于你自己的个人博客。
了解Web大前端技术
什么是Web大前端?
Web大前端,指的是网站或Web应用的用户界面部分,包括HTML、CSS和JavaScript等技术的应用。它负责用户与网站或Web应用之间的交互,使得网站或Web应用具有更好的用户体验。
Web大前端技术栈
- HTML(HyperText Markup Language):用于构建网页的基本结构。
- CSS(Cascading Style Sheets):用于美化网页,控制网页元素的样式。
- JavaScript:用于实现网页的动态效果和交互功能。
- 框架和库:如React、Vue、Angular等,可以帮助开发者更高效地开发Web应用。
入门教程
1. 学习HTML
- 基础语法:了解HTML的基本标签,如
<div>、<p>、<a>等。 - 结构布局:学习如何使用HTML构建网页结构,如使用
<header>、<footer>、<nav>等标签。 - 语义化标签:使用语义化标签提高网页的可读性和搜索引擎优化。
2. 学习CSS
- 选择器:了解不同类型的选择器,如类选择器、ID选择器等。
- 样式属性:学习如何设置网页元素的样式,如颜色、字体、布局等。
- 响应式设计:掌握响应式布局,使网页在不同设备上都能良好显示。
3. 学习JavaScript
- 基础语法:了解JavaScript的基本语法,如变量、数据类型、运算符等。
- DOM操作:学习如何操作网页元素,如添加、删除、修改元素等。
- 事件处理:掌握事件处理,如鼠标点击、键盘输入等。
4. 使用框架和库
- React:学习React的基本概念,如组件、状态、生命周期等。
- Vue:了解Vue的基本语法,如指令、计算属性、组件等。
- Angular:掌握Angular的基本概念,如模块、组件、服务等。
打造个人博客
1. 选择博客平台
- WordPress:功能强大,插件丰富,适合初学者。
- Hexo:基于Node.js,快速搭建个人博客。
- Typecho:简洁易用,适合个人博客。
2. 设计博客主题
- 选择主题:根据个人喜好选择合适的主题。
- 定制化:修改主题样式,如颜色、字体、布局等。
3. 撰写博客文章
- 内容创作:撰写高质量的文章,分享你的经验和见解。
- SEO优化:提高文章的搜索引擎排名,吸引更多读者。
4. 互动交流
- 评论功能:开启评论功能,与读者互动。
- 社交媒体:分享博客文章到社交媒体,扩大影响力。
通过以上教程,相信你已经对Web大前端技术有了初步的了解,并能够打造出属于自己的个人博客。祝你学习顺利,早日成为一名优秀的Web开发者!
